Conditions

Based on the finding that meningiomas express somatostatin-receptor 2 (SSTR2), PET imaging with SSTR ligands like 68Ga-DOTATOC has been proposed as a more specific method. Currently, the role of SSTR-based imaging for meningioma diagnosis and treatment is still unclear. Therefore the accuracy of MRI and 68Ga-DOTATOC-PET for meningioma diagnosis at initial presentation, to determine residual tumor postoperatively and recurrence during follow-up will be investigated.

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Main Objective: The primary aim of this proposed study is to compare the accuracy of MRI and 68Ga-DOTATOC-PET for primary diagnosis and assessment of residual tumor after surgery, their value for follow up visits and to diagnose tumor progression. ;Secondary Objective: As a secondary study objective, a direct comparison between SSTR2 expression in tumor tissue and 68Ga-DOTATOC uptake as well as immunhistochemical analysis of other biologically relevant hormone and growth factor receptors will be investigated with regard to improve diagnosis and treatment planning of meningiomas. Additionally, the tumor volumes in cerebral MRI sequences using contrast agent and metabolic tumor volumes in 68Ga-DOTATOC PET will be measured. Following this, overlap analysis of the measured volumes will be performed.;Primary end point(s): Determination of diagnostic accuracy (sensitivity, specificity, positive and negative predictive value) as well as signal activity of cerebral MRI T1 sequences using contrast agent (contrast enhancement, CE) and 68Ga-DOTATOC-PET (Standardized Uptake Values, SUV) prior and post surgery and follow up visits;Timepoint(s) of evaluation of this end point: Evaluation of the primary end point will be performed after last study patient has finished Follow Up Visite 2.

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
Secondary end point(s): Correlation between metabolic activity of 68Ga-DOTATOC-PET (Standardized Uptake Values; SUV) and immunohistochemical SSTR analysis for quantitative assessment of receptor densitiy (immunoreactive score; IRS) as well as determination of Cut-off-values Comparison of measured tumor volumes (cm3) in MRI T1 sequences and metabolic tumor volumes in 68Ga-DOTATOC-PET pre- and postoperative as well as follow up followed by overlap analysis (Dice coefficient;Timepoint(s) of evaluation of this end point: Correlation analyses will be performed after the last study patient has undergone surgery (Study Visite 2) Comparison of measured tumor volumes will be performed, after last study patient has finished Follow Up Visite 2.
